!NAME: Bruyere (Briyere), Pierre
!SOUR: The Fur Trade in Minnesota, Bruce White (1977), ISBN Number: 0-87351
-121-2, published by the Minnesota Historical Society: Hired by the
Machillimackinac Company on July 11, 1809, to winter on the St. Peter's
River for 600 livres. Hired by James Aird on July 21, 1810, to winter on
the Mississippi River for 600 livres
CITATIONS: [manuscript at the M.H.S.] Abbott, Samuel. Notorial Records,
1806-18
